makefile 相关问题

makefile是构建控件语言/工具make的输入文件。它指定目标和依赖关系以及执行(a.k.a. recipes)以更新目标的相关命令。

SFML未定义引用,即使定义了libs

我尝试使用Makefile将SFML库安装到VS Code项目。但是我面临一个问题。我有以下代码:#include #include int main(){...

回答 1 投票 0

使用Placehodler更新文件内容

我有以下yaml文件,我想提供一个占位符以使用make target更新图像名称(例如myimage)。这是yaml apiVersion:apps / v1类型:部署元数据:名称:...

回答 1 投票 0

由于缺少Build.include文件,在Ubuntu 20.04中使objtool失败吗?

我正在尝试在最近升级的Ubuntu 20.04笔记本电脑上构建并安装DisplayLink驱动程序,以便我可以利用Dell D3100扩展坞通过...来驱动两台外部显示器。

回答 1 投票 0

无法通过vscode中的makefile调试C

我需要一种方法来调试由多个C文件组成的C程序,并在vscode中使用makefile,当我在task.json中使用wingw32-make命令调试该程序时,该程序可以直接运行而无需...

回答 1 投票 -1

如果编译器正在使用ccache,请检测

ccache不支持某些编译器选项(例如--coverage)。如果存在不受支持的编译器选项,它将编译但不使用高速缓存。有多种方法启用ccache(...

回答 2 投票 0

链接到库时对数学函数的未定义引用

在命令行gcc -static dwttest.c -L中使用此命令。 -lwavelib -o test我正在尝试将测试函数链接到使用以下makefile构建的小波静态库:edit:object.o ...

回答 1 投票 0

交叉编译多层makefile

在交叉编译过程中,如何将参数从父makefile传递给子makefile?所有子模块可能未在自己的模块中使用整个工具链...

回答 1 投票 0

找不到G ++库

我正在尝试编译我制作的TBB和OpenMp比较程序。使用默认的Visual Studio编译器可以很好地进行编译。因此,我知道TBB的安装正确。但是,我想...

回答 1 投票 0

g ++ 6.3启用宽松的constexpr

我正在使用gcc 6.3.0(特别是MinGW,尽管我也想支持linux)。我的代码具有可用的constexpr函数。我使用的库在具有constexpr潜能的函数声明中使用宏,...

回答 1 投票 0

对(readline,pthread_create,pthread_detach)的未定义引用,makefile不包括库

这可能是一个简单的答案,但我正在尝试为简单的用户级文件系统编译代码。我在Windows Ubuntu子系统上运行代码。我拥有所有的lpthread和lreadline库...

回答 1 投票 0

运行正则表达式的子进程在Windows上未被识别为错误

我使用以下代码获取使文件目标为const command =`make -qp | awk -F':''/ ^ [a-zA-Z0-9] [^ $#\\ / t =] *:([^ =] | $)/ {split($ 1,A,/ /); for(i in A)print A [i]}'`; cp.exec(命令,选项,(...

回答 1 投票 0

关于Makefile和Glib的语法错误

这里是大的makefile新手。第一次必须使用外部库(例如Glib)并且很难进行编译。决定制作一个Makefile,任何帮助将不胜感激。我的目录看起来...

回答 1 投票 0

如何使用make进行编译,但还包括所有依赖项

我正在linux上编译一个C ++程序,我可以运行make并将其全部编译,但是当我需要降级或更改其中一个程序对另一个程序的依赖关系时,它就会崩溃。我想知道是否是...

回答 1 投票 0

更改makefile以在'make all'命令上使用

因此,我已经完成了有关制作Sudoku程序的学校项目,并且我拥有此makefile,当我使用'make'命令时,该makefile可以正常工作。我只是发现我需要它在'make all'上进行干净的编译...

回答 1 投票 0

当包含从另一个Makefile生成的依赖文件时,Makefile错误

我具有目录的当前结构:./myFolder/ Makefile main.c ./common/ Makefile error.c error.h ./build/ / common / / myFolder / / build / common包含对象和依赖文件。 ..

回答 1 投票 0

停止clang -MM目标文件的剥离路径

我有一个带有源的子目录。我想要c ++ -I。 -MM path / to / source.cpp给我以下输出:path / to / source.o:path / to / source.cpp path / to / source.h相反,它给了我...

回答 1 投票 0

无法将'bool'转换为'NEDElement *'

在安装Omnetpp的过程中,在最后一个步骤“ make”中,我遇到了一个错误,提示**`无法将'bool'转换为'NEDElement` **,返回np-> getErrors()-> addError(“”,“无法...

回答 1 投票 0

Makefile:18:***缺少分隔符。停止[关闭]

如果我删除干净的部分,程序运行正常。如何修理清洁剂使其起作用? a.out:飞机o水果o汽车o车库o la3.o车辆o卡车o g ++飞机o水果o ...

回答 1 投票 -2

编译共享代码的多个内核模块

我希望编译两个共享公共库的内核模块(不在树中):module1.c使用来自library.c的函数,module2.c也使用来自library.c的函数。但是,library.c实现了一个...

回答 1 投票 0

编译我已修改的内核的问题

我采用了Linux内核版本4.9.30,添加了一个新目录/ fsac,其文件包含来自其他目录(/ include / fsac)的标头,这几乎是我所做的全部更改。尝试编译时,我得到了很多...

回答 1 投票 0

© www.soinside.com 2019 - 2024. All rights reserved.